    Ottawa Citizen - November 13, 1914 - Mr. William Madden

    Again the Angel of Death has visited Ramsay Township, this time has claimed Mr. William Richard Madden, who passed away very peacefully at his home on Saturday evening at five o'clock. The deceased was the eldest son of the late Mr. John Madden, one of the pioneers of the township, who passed from our midst twenty-three years ago. William remained on the homestead. Thirty-three years ago, he married Miss Margaret Powell of Arnprior and to them eight children were born, seven girls and one boy, who is the youngest. They are Mrs. William Dillon, Braeside, Mrs. Frank O'Brien, Carleton Place, Margaret, Winnifred, Laura and William John, at home, Etta of the N. Bawlf Grain Exchange, Winnipeg, Manitoba and Maude of the Pembroke Public School. He is survived by all these and his little niece, Marjorie, also three sisters, Mrs. Nicholas Bawlf, Winnipeg, Manitoba, Mrs. Ellen Enright, Tacoma, Washington and Mrs. Mary McKay, Seattle, Washington. His only brother, Timothy, of Grand Rapids, Michigan, predeceased him thirteen years ago.

    The late Mr. Madden was subject to paralytic strokes and had been ailing for about a year. The third one came upon him Wednesday afternoon, and for three days he rallied "until the golden gates were opened and a gentle voice said 'Come'." He bore his long suffering very patiently and his demise at the age of sixty-seven is mourned by all who knew him, for he was a kind and loving husband and father, a true friend and a good neighbor.

    His funeral, which was largely attended, took place from his late residence, 12th Line of Ramsay, to St. Mary's Roman Catholic Church, Almonte on Tuesday morning at 8 o'clock, thence to the ninth line cemetery. The pallbearers were Messrs. James Galvin, Ed Kennedy, Patrick Kelly, William O'Brien, George O'Brien and Robert Powell. Mrs. Madden and family have the deepest sympathy of all in their sad bereavement.
